Marler, the first showers are a trap. Don’t plant until we get some moisture back in the ground. Planting anytime soon ahead of a rain is very risky. It’s so dry that the soil will soak up that first rain quick. It might germinate your seed and then if it doesn’t rain again your wheat will be dead in 10 days. I am not real smart so I had to plant and watch my wheat die twice before I learned my lesson. Get one good rain and then plant before the second rain. We usually plant by the 15th of Oct but if the weather pattern doesn’t change we will wait awhile. You should be ok out until early November. The down side is that it may be awhile before you have enough green stuff to hunt over. Watching the weather constantly hoping for a change.
